The preparation of concrete is done after following specific standard procedures to ensure optimum quality. The main steps used for the manufacturing of concrete are explained as followed:

1. Batching:

The process of precise measurement of concrete ingredients to ensure uniformity of proportions and aggregate grading as per mix design proportions is called batching. Batching may be by volume or by weight.

Batching by Volume

Batching by volume is generally adopted for general construction works and it is carried out by using wooden or steel boxes. In volume batching, bulking effect of sand has to be taken into account.

Batching by Weight

Batching by weight is adopted for important projects and batching plants are used for this purpose. Weight batching is more accurate than volume batching.

2. Mixing:

After precise batching all the ingredients of concrete are thoroughly mixed until the concrete of uniform color and required consistency is obtained. Mixing of concrete may be done manually or mechanically.

Manual Mixing

Manual mixing is adopted for small construction activities. Concrete is less efficient and requires more cement than that required in machine mixing to obtain the same strength.

Machine Mixing

Machine mixing is adopted for general construction works. In this method batch mixers or continuous mixers are used. Batch mixers are either with tilting drum or with non-tilting drum and are available in various capacities. Batch mixers with tilting drum are most commonly used. For general works 10/7 or ¼ cubic yard capacity mixers are used. 10/7 means 10 cubic feet of dry material yields 7 cubic feet of wet concrete. 1-cement bag capacity mixers are convenient and generally used. Mixing time should not be less than 90 seconds.

3.  Transportation:

The process of transferring the concrete from the location of mixing to the construction site is known as transportation of concrete. Transportation may be manual or mechanical.

Manual Transportation 

Manual transportation is adopted for small construction activities or when the construction site is near to the location of mixing.

Mechanical Transportation 

Mechanical transportation through pumps or lifts is adopted for large construction activities or when the construction site is at a considerable distance from the location of mixing. Minimum time should be consumed in transportation to keep the concrete plastic before compaction.

4.  Compaction:

The process of consolidating the concrete after correct placement is known as compaction of concrete. Compaction is an essential step that should not be neglected because the presence of air bubbles or voids in the concrete considerably reduces its strength. 5% air voids in concrete may reduce its strength up to 30%. Compaction may be manual or by mechanical means.

Manual Compaction 

Manual compaction through tempering and rodding is adopted for small and less important concreteworks.

Mechanical Compaction 

Mechanical compaction through vibrators is done for large, important and general concrete works. Vibrators may be placed externally or internally based on the level of compaction required.

5.  Curing:

The process of keeping the concrete moist or wet for certain time period after placing and compaction to complete the hydration process and to gain the required strength is called curing. Concrete made with ordinary and sulphate resistant cements should be cured for at least 8 days, while that made with low-heat cement should be cured for at least 14 days.
